Duties and Responsibilities
The following is a list of the tasks and obligations that fruit pickers and farm workers have: A fruit picker’s duties are
- To operate farming machinery and equipment to plant, nurture, spray, and harvest fruit and nut crops, including pecans, strawberries, apples, and other citrus and cacti: drives tractors in fields to prepare the soil for planting, fertilizing, and harvesting crops. Attaches agricultural instruments, such as plough, planter, fertilizer applicator, and harvester.
- Chemical substances are mixed and sprayed onto plants, trees, vines, and grounds to treat insects, fungi, weed development, and illnesses.
- Using pruning saws and clippers, remove extra growth from plants and vines to increase fruit quality.
- Irrigates soil and plants via a ditch or portable pipe system.
- Picks and stores fruit during harvest
- and transports personnel, goods, labour, and products while operating a truck or tractor.
- Performs simple repairs and alterations to farm equipment.
- You may get better-quality fruit by thinning runners, blooms, and young fruit.
- A limb may be propped to keep it from breaking under the weight of fruit.
- To avoid damage from frost, you might turn on air-circulation fans ignite torches or smudge pots.
